Web20 Aug 2024 · Moreover, the sensitivity and specificity statistics just characterize performance at single choices of threshold. Different choices of threshold achieve different trade-offs, so they might be preferable for some particular circumstance. WebSensitivity: the ability of a test to correctly identify patients with a disease. Specificity: the ability of a test to correctly identify people without the disease.
